Foundation repair services involve assessing and fixing issues related to the structural base of a property. Over time, homes and buildings can experience shifts or settling that compromise the stability of the foundation. Repair work may include installing new supports, underpinning, or pier systems to stabilize the structure and prevent further damage. These services are essential for maintaining the safety and integrity of a property, especially when signs of foundation problems become evident.

Problems that foundation repair addresses often include cracked walls, uneven floors,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ation or exterior walls. These issues can be caused by soil movement, moisture changes, or poor initial construction. Addressing foundation concerns promptly can prevent more extensive damage, such as structural failure or costly repairs down the line. Homeowners noticing these signs are encouraged to consult with local contractors who specialize in foundation repair to evaluate and resolve the underlying issues.

Foundation repair services are commonly utilized by a variety of property types, including single-family homes, multi-family residences, and commercial buildings. Homes built on expansive clay soils or in areas prone to shifting ground are particularly susceptible to foundation problems. Properties that have experienced recent changes in moisture levels, such as droughts or heavy rainfall, may also be at increased risk. The overview below groups typical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Davis, CA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- typical costs range from $250-$600 for many routine foundation crack repairs or minor stabilization work. Most projects in this category fall within the middle of this range, depending on the extent of the damage and materials needed.

Moderate Repairs - projects involving more extensive foundation reinforcement or localized underpinning generally c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These are common for homes experiencing noticeable settling or minor shifting.

Major Repairs - larger, more complex projects such as extensive underpinning, pier replacement, or significant stabilization can range from $4,000 to $10,000+.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this spectrum, but they are necessary for severe foundation issues.

Full Foundation Replacement - complete replacement of a foundation typically costs $20,000 and up, depending on the size and complexity of the structure. Most local contractors handle these complex jobs on a case-by-case basis, with costs varying based on scope and materials.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that a foundation needs repair? Signs include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, sticking doors or windows, and gaps around window frames or doorways.

How do professionals typically assess foundation issues? Contractors usually perform a visual inspection, check for structural movement or cracks, and may use specialized tools to evaluate soil stability and foundation condition.

What types of foundation repair methods are available? Common methods include underpinning, pier installation, mudjacking, and crack sealing, depending on the specific issue and foundation type.

Are foundation repairs necessary for minor cracks? Not all cracks require repair; a professional can determine if cracks are superficial or indicate a more serious problem that needs attention.
